The role of harmonized charging payment systems in simplifying EV use and fostering wider consumer adoption.
Harmonized charging payment systems streamline electric vehicle use by unifying tariffs, simplifying authentication, and enabling seamless roaming. This coherence reduces consumer friction, supports predictable costs, and builds trust in EV ownership across diverse networks and regions.

The shift toward electric mobility is accelerating, yet many prospective buyers hesitate because charging feels fragmented and opaque. A harmonized payment framework seeks to erase those barriers by standardizing how users access, pay for, and monitor charging sessions. When drivers encounter familiar prompts, trusted pricing, and reliable receipts, the perceived risk of adopting an EV decreases. Operators benefit too, since unified payment protocols reduce back-office complexity and improve dispute resolution. Importantly, harmonization does not erase regional differences in electricity tariffs or grid reliability; it simply provides a consistent purchase experience that adapts to local conditions while preserving fair pricing and transparent usage data for customers and service providers alike.
At the core of harmonized charging payments is a universal authentication method that works across networks and locales. Rather than juggling multiple apps, memberships, and payment cards, drivers can initiate charging with a single credential. This approach supports roaming agreements among operators and streamlines cross-border use for travelers, expatriates, and fleet services. Transparent pricing models, including real-time rate disclosure and itemized charges, build confidence in the system and reduce the likelihood of surprise bills. As more networks adopt compatible standards, the resulting competition drives better terms, higher reliability, and more predictable costs, turning charging from a logistical headache into a routine, convenient part of daily life.

Consumers often voice concerns about unexpected costs, disputed charges, and slow refunds after charging sessions. A harmonized system addresses these pain points by offering standardized dispute resolution processes and uniform billing cycles. In practice, this means clear, itemized receipts that reflect energy, time, and any service fees. It also implies rapid settlement between network operators and payment processors, reducing the duration of payment delays that frustrate customers. A frictionless experience can shift customer expectations toward EVs, reinforcing positive perceptions of reliability. In addition, standardized data formats enable easier personal finance integration, money-management apps, and household budgeting around transportation expenditures.

Beyond individual shoppers, harmonized payments strengthen the business case for commercial EVs. Fleet operators benefit from predictable charging costs, consolidated invoicing, and simplified reconciliation with fleet management software. When drivers encounter uniform payment prompts, training requirements decrease, and onboarding times shorten. The standardization also supports risk management through consistent fraud prevention measures and audit trails. As more fleets adopt EVs, the cumulative savings from streamlined payments become a meaningful competitive advantage. This in turn incentivizes manufacturers and service providers to invest in compatible charging hardware and software, knowing the ecosystem will deliver a cohesive user experience at scale.

Roaming capabilities are a powerful unlock for EVs, especially for long-distance travelers and multinational companies. When a single platform can access multiple networks with one payment method, drivers waste less time on administrative tasks and more on actual driving. Operators can reduce customer churn by offering convenient cross-border charging without toggling between currencies, apps, or loyalty programs. Economies of scale emerge as more networks join the harmonized standard, driving down processing costs and enabling better pricing options for end users. The resulting network effect also encourages insurers and lenders to view EV adoption as less risky, thanks to transparent, auditable charging data that improves risk assessment.

Regions with coordinated payment standards often attract more investment in charging infrastructure. Developers recognize that a harmonized system lowers the barriers to entry for new networks and accelerators of expansion. Local governments can leverage standardized payments to design fair access policies, ensure energy equity, and simplify the enforcement of grid reliability measures. For consumers, this means more charging options within familiar cost structures, reducing “range anxiety” and strengthening confidence that EV ownership will remain convenient as a daily routine. The long-term impact is a more resilient market where suppliers, operators, and customers grow together within a shared, predictable framework.

A user-focused mindset is essential when building payments that feel invisible yet trustworthy. Simple sign-up flows, intuitive dashboards, and readable energy metrics matter as much as the underlying technology. Designers must balance security with convenience, ensuring that authentication methods protect accounts without creating roadblocks. Accessible customer support and consistent service level commitments reinforce reliability. In practice, this means clear language in billing, transparent terms, and proactive notifications about price changes or outages. By centering the customer experience, harmonized systems become empowering tools that help drivers plan trips, manage budgets, and understand their total vehicle cost of ownership more accurately.
Collaboration across stakeholders—car manufacturers, network operators, payment processors, and policymakers—drives lasting success. Each group brings essential perspectives: vehicle telemetry, network coverage, financial security, and regulatory clarity. Open standards and shared governance reduce duplication, lower implementation costs, and accelerate time-to-market for new features. When parties work toward common protocols, interoperability improves, and the risk of vendor lock-in diminishes. This collaborative spirit also supports innovation in value-added services, such as subscription-based charging plans, dynamic pricing, and loyalty programs tied to sustainable mobility goals, all anchored by a coherent payment framework.

Interoperability extends beyond current charging hardware to the broader ecosystem of mobility services. For example, a unified payment layer can coordinate with car-sharing, ride-hailing, and public transit payments, enabling seamless multimodal trips. Consumers benefit from a more integrated transportation experience, where paying for a complete journey is as straightforward as paying for one leg of a trip. Operators gain from richer data that informs network planning, demand forecasting, and load balancing. Policymakers, meanwhile, can leverage standardized data streams to monitor grid stress, optimize energy use during peak periods, and design incentives that reward eco-friendly travel choices.
A robust harmonized payment system also supports environmental outcomes by making it easier to quantify emissions and energy usage. When charges are automatically categorized and stored in an accessible format, individuals and organizations can track the carbon footprint of their journeys with precision. This transparency empowers better consumer decisions, such as choosing charging options that minimize greenhouse gas intensity or favor renewable energy sources. Over time, clearer sustainability metrics can influence broader industry standards, encouraging producers to prioritize low-emission charging options and smarter grid interaction.
As acceptance spreads from early adopters to mainstream consumers, the credibility of a harmonized system hinges on reliability and consistency. Any disruption in payment processing or billing clarity can erode trust and slow adoption. Therefore, ongoing investment in security, redundancy, and dispute resolution is essential. Clear service commitments, uptime guarantees, and transparent incident reporting help to maintain consumer confidence even during rare outages or technical glitches. A durable framework also supports inclusive growth by ensuring that robust payment experiences are accessible to people with varying levels of digital literacy and different payment preferences across regions.
In the end, harmonized charging payment systems have the potential to transform how people experience electric mobility. By smoothing the financial aspects of charging, these systems reduce friction, lower perceived risk, and create predictable costs that families and businesses can plan around. The result is a broader, more inclusive adoption of EVs that aligns with climate goals and energy resilience. As networks converge and standards mature, drivers will feel less like experimental users and more like confident participants in a growing, cleaner transportation future. The payoff extends beyond individual satisfaction to a healthier economy powered by accessible, reliable, and transparent electric charging.
